Basic Electronics Lesson Note and Scheme of Work – SS1 First Term
Week 1: Introduction to Basic Electronics
Overview of electronics and its applications.
Introduction to electronic components (resistors, capacitors, transistors).
Practical: Identifying and handling electronic components.
Week 2: Electric Circuits and Ohm’s Law
Understanding basic electric circuits.
Introduction to Ohm’s Law and its applications.
Practical: Experimenting with Ohm’s Law in simple circuits.
Week 3: Resistors and Resistive Networks
In-depth study of resistors and their properties.
Analysis of resistive networks.
Practical: Building and analyzing resistive networks.
Week 4: Capacitors and Capacitive Circuits
Exploring capacitors and their characteristics.
Understanding capacitive circuits.
Practical: Constructing and testing capacitive circuits.
Week 5: Semiconductor Fundamentals
Introduction to semiconductors and their role in electronics.
Basic semiconductor devices (diodes and transistors).
Practical: Demonstrating the behavior of diodes and transistors.
Week 6: Transistor Amplifiers
Understanding transistor amplifiers.
Types of transistor amplifiers (common emitter, common base, common collector).
Practical: Designing and testing transistor amplifier circuits.
Week 7: Integrated Circuits (ICs)
Overview of integrated circuits and their advantages.
Types of ICs and their applications.
Practical: Working with basic ICs in simple circuits.
Week 8: Digital Electronics Basics
Introduction to digital electronics.
Binary system and logic gates.
Practical: Implementing basic digital circuits.
Week 9: Sequential Logic Circuits
Understanding sequential logic circuits.
Flip-flops and their applications.
Practical: Building and testing flip-flop circuits.
Week 10: Communication Systems
Basics of communication systems.
Introduction to modulation and demodulation.
Practical: Simulating simple communication systems.
Week 11: Revision Week
Comprehensive review of topics covered so far.
Practice exercises and clarification of doubts.
Week 12: Examination Week
Conducting a written examination to assess understanding.
Practical exam: Application of knowledge in real-time scenarios.
Week 13: School Dismissal Week
Recap of key takeaways from the term.
Distribution of report cards and feedback.
This lesson plan aims to provide students with a solid foundation in basic electronics, combining theoretical knowledge with hands-on practical activities to enhance understanding.
FAQs
What topics are covered in SS1 First Term Basic Electronics lesson note and scheme of work?
The SS1 First Term Basic Electronics lesson note and scheme of work usually covers introductory topics such as meaning of electronics, basic electronic components, resistors, capacitors, diodes, transistors, simple circuits, symbols used in electronics, and safety precautions in the electronics laboratory. These topics are designed to build a strong foundation for further studies in electronics.
Why is the SS1 First Term Basic Electronics scheme of work important for students?
The scheme of work is important because it provides a structured guide on what students will learn each week during the term. It helps teachers plan lessons effectively and ensures that students understand the basics of electronic devices, circuit connections, and practical skills needed for higher levels in Basic Electronics.
What practical activities are included in SS1 First Term Basic Electronics lesson note?
Practical activities often include identifying electronic components, drawing and interpreting circuit symbols, constructing simple circuits on breadboards, testing components with a multimeter, and observing safety rules in the workshop. These activities help students develop hands-on skills alongside theoretical knowledge.
How can students prepare well for SS1 First Term Basic Electronics examinations?
Students can prepare well by studying their lesson notes regularly, practicing drawing circuit diagrams, learning the functions of common components, participating actively in practical sessions, and revising weekly topics according to the scheme of work. Consistent practice and understanding of basic concepts will improve performance in tests and exams.
